All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/mi/mifiles.htm ************************************************ File contributed for use in USGenWeb Archives by: Marilyn Ransom mransom311@gmail.com July 24, 2014, 4:21 pm The Ionia Daily Sentinel-Standard, Friday, January 9, 1953 Mrs. Cora Kuhtz Johnson, 74, of Raymond, Wash., died at her home Wednesday, January 7. She was born June 16, 1878, the daughter of Wesley and Barbara George. On October 16, 1896 she married Louis Kuhtz who died November 20, 1937. She married Louis Johnson of Raymond June 17, 1945. Surviving besides the husband are a daughter, Mrs. Thelma Murley, of Grosse Pointe Woods; four sons, Forrest, William, Leon and Ronald, all of Ionia; and 11 grandchildren. Another son, Charles, died in 1920. Services will be conducted at the Myers funeral home Tuesday at 2 p.m. Interment will be in Balcom cemetery.
